  • Mar 4, 2008
    Capitol releases Luke Bryan's "Country Man," with lyrical nods to Hank Williams Jr. and Hoobastank, to radio
    Mar 4, 2008
    Arista releases Alan Jackson's album "Good Time"
    Mar 4, 2008
    Mayor Heidi Davidson proclaims Bill Anderson Day in Athens, Georgia, as a historic marker is placed on the WGTV Studios, where Anderson recorded the first version of "City Lights." John Berry takes part in the ceremony
    Mar 4, 2008
    An ailing Glen Campbell cancels his concert at the Florida Strawberry Festival in Plant City, Florida. Ronnie Milsap is a last-minute fill-in
    Mar 4, 2008
    Josh Turner, suffering from a chronic sinus infection, cancels activities at the Country Radio Seminar and appearances on "Crook & Chase" and the Grand Ole Opry
    Mar 4, 2008
    Kenny Chesney receives a field-leading 11 nominations as finalists for the 43rd annual Academy of Country Music awards are announced at the Country Music Hall of Fame in Nashville. Finishing second with six: Rodney Atkins
    Mar 4, 2008

    Robert Plant & Alison Krauss earn a platinum album from the RIAA for "Raising Sand"

    Mar 5, 2008
    Clay Walker accepts the humanitarian award during the Country Radio Seminar at the Nashville Convention Center
    Mar 5, 2008
    Brad Paisley begins recording his album "Play" in Nashville
    Mar 5, 2008
    Kristy Lee Cook sings the Journey hit "Faithfully" during FOX-TV's "American Idol" from the Kodak Theatre in Los Angeles
